eclipse新建maven项目和聚合项目
1、new maven project : next
2、勾选 create a simple project : next
3、Group Id:项目的包路径 如com.jiayou.zjl,之后创建的Controller、Service等包都在该包路径下。
Artifact Id:项目名称。
Packaging:以何种方式打包。一般父项目就pom,父项目里可以什么都没有只有一个pom.xml;子项目用war
finish;
4、如下创建成功后的父项目如下,可把src删除。
5、下面创建子项目
new maven module 见第一步的图
这里要求指定一个父项目,如下图。这里指定test_p刚才创建的父项目
同样选择Create a simple project
next
packing 选择 war 项目的都默认
finish;
6、创建后的样子如下,这样的格式说明两个项目是父子项目关系,但是还要对子项目做一些处理才算正式完成
7、右键子项目,project Facets,这里jdk指定1.7。
8、生成web.xml和其他的web项目必须的一些包
勾选生成web.xml 生成在src/main/webapp下面 OK OK
9、生成后子项目格式如下。
完。。。
转载于:https://www.cnblogs.com/happydreamzjl/p/5856990.html
eclipse新建maven项目和聚合项目相关推荐
- Eclipse新建Maven项目没有web.xml
场景 在使用Eclipse新建Maven项目后,并没有web.xml 解决 右击项目--properties--Project Facets 如果Dynamic Web Module 没有勾选,请勾选 ...
- 设置eclipse新建maven项目默认使用jdk1.8
设置eclipse新建maven项目默认使用jdk1.8 1.打开maven的配置文件settings.xml(apache\apache-maven-3.6.0\conf\settings.xml) ...
- eclipse新建maven项目(2)
本篇博文是继续之前的博文eclipse新建maven项目(1),那篇博文不在随笔在文章中. 首先按照之前那篇博文进行创建maven项目操作,一系列操作下来之后发现刷新项目后会报错: 别急哈,可以解决. ...
- Eclipse构建Maven分包分模块项目并构建服务端
首先说一下Maven 模块结构: 一个简单的Maven模块结构是这样的: ---- app-parent 一个父项目(app-parent)聚合很多子项目(app-util,app-dao,app-s ...
- Eclipse使用Maven插件创建Web项目时出错:Could not resolve archetype org.apache.maven.archetypes
问题描述: 在Eclipse下,使用Maven插件创建Web项目时出错,错误提示如下: 错误信息: Could not resolve archetype org.apache.maven.arche ...
- 使用idea新建maven工程的web项目的步骤
1 新建maven项目,配置好目录结构 2 配置tomcat 先打开项目配置 配置访问目录 3 再配置tomcat,配置热更新,首页访问路径 配置tomcat 最后选择首页访问路径(注意:这部不配置的 ...
- java继承eclipse_Java-Maven(七):Eclipse中Maven依赖、聚合、继承特性
之前通过学习了解,maven集成到eclipse中的如何创建项目,以及maven命令插件在eclipse中安装后的用法.那么接下来我们将会学习一些maven在项目中的一些特性,及如何使用. Maven ...
- 使用Eclipse-Maven-git做Java开发(9)--eclipse新建maven结构工程
2019独角兽企业重金招聘Python工程师标准>>> 上一篇博客讲了如何使用eclipse的maven工程新建向导新建maven工程,但是发现新建出来的工程并不可用,经过探索,使用 ...
- eclipse新建maven项目_通过Eclipse新建简单动态项目,访问成功
1. 新建一个项目,命名为news(新闻),编码为UTF-8,视图为Java视图,包结构为垂直结构 选择File->New->Other 搜索web,选择动态项目 点击Next(下一步)填 ...
最新文章
- python爬虫流程-Python爬虫流程
- 第3章 NFS基本应用
- 【Linux系统编程】Linux 信号列表
- Python--day26--复习
- centos 更改root用户名(超简单)
- 网易邮箱账号遭公开叫卖;任正非谈华为接班人;中科协回应提名李彦宏增选院士 | 极客头条...
- linux声明语言变量,C语言中用extern声明外部变量
- 小米路由mini刷潘多拉及老毛子固件-详细教程
- AD20 PCB导出Gerber、拼板,华秋DFM一键拼板,同理支持其他PCB EDA软件的Gerber导入与拼板
- [Unity]Optimize Your Mobile Game Performance中文版
- (无Xcode)Mac OS X中解决 make,gcc等命令找不到
- java_facade
- onblur事件不支持冒泡的解决办法
- Camera Self-Calibration: Theory and Experiments
- 51nod 1431 快乐排队
- Vue.Draggable 文档总结
- 无线网络不稳定,容易掉线、没信号,为什么?
- 定义一个矩形类,有长、宽两个属性,用成员函数计算矩形的面积
- 哪个邮箱比较好用?好用的企业邮箱品牌有哪些?价格多少?
- 动力节点SpringBoot笔记整理
热门文章
- 计算机无法上网修复工具,网络异常修复工具,连接后无法上网修复方式
- mongodb教程_MongoDB教程
- 如何在Python中读取属性文件?
- kotlin枚举_Kotlin枚举班
- java中treemap_Java TreeMap – Java中的TreeMap
- JavaScript中的“黑话”
- OpenSSH升级-无需替换旧版本文件
- Linux监控平台(zabbix监控介绍,安装zabbix,解决忘记admin密码)
- TensorFlow基础笔记(6) 图像风格化实验
- 批量生成多个账户并设置密码